The Impact of Proper Pocket Stringing on Passing Accuracy
A well-strung pocket is the foundation of consistent passing and catching ability in lacrosse. The right setup can transform even the most challenging passes into pinpoint accurate throws, while a poorly strung pocket can compromise even routine feeds.
The Pocket Sweet Spot
Achieving the ideal pocket depth is crucial for optimal ball control. A balanced “sweet spot” holds the ball firmly without burying it too deep in the pocket. This allows for clean releases on every pass, giving you precise control over ball placement.
Is your pocket too shallow? You might experience difficulty maintaining ball control during cradling and face inconsistent releases. Is it too deep? Your passes may lack power and accuracy, and quick releases become challenging.
Channel and Shooting Strings
The pocket’s channel and shooting string configuration play a vital role in directing the ball’s path during release. A well-defined channel guides the ball consistently, while properly placed shooting strings fine-tune the release point and spin.
How do you optimize your channel? Focus on creating a smooth path from the pocket to the scoop. Can shooting strings improve accuracy? Absolutely. Experiment with different patterns and tensions to find the setup that provides the most consistent release for your throwing style.

Customizing String Tension For Your Playing Style
When stringing up a new pocket, most players focus on getting the right diamond rows or shooter setups. But optimizing string tension proves just as crucial for peak performance.
By tuning the tension balance across your mesh, you gain ultimate control over ball feel, hold, and release. From lightning fast breaks to commanding the crease, custom tension unlocks your full potential.
Let’s break down the key factors in calibrating tension so you can take command of your stringing this season.
Overall Tension Level
The starting point is determining your ideal tension range for your position and style. In general, midfield pockets need more responsiveness, while attack require superior hold.
Tight stringing creates fast release and velocity for ripping shots upfield. But more give adds ball control, especially around the crease. Factor in whether you value speed, power, or touch.
Also consider your specific mechanics, like shooting stance and windup style. Tailor tension so the pocket amplifies your natural motion.
Pocket Location
Tension location also influences pocket feel and performance. Focus on keeping even tension across the mid-upper channels for consistent control.
If the bottom tightens up too much, the release point rises higher. Too much give up top flops the ball around. An evenly balanced sweet spot creates ideal hold.
Be sure to account for shooting strings too, as these add focused tension points. Coordinate with shooting setups to prevent uneven tension spots.
Sidewall Tension
Beyond inter-string tension, optimizing sidewall pull creates overall pocket structure. More sidewall tension amplifies mesh responsiveness for faster throws and shots.
But dropping sidewall tension provides more hold through cradle motions. Dial this in to balance control with quick-trigger release capability.
Focus on keeping sidewall tension progressive from mid-lower for hold up top. Anchoring the base gives whip at the shooting strings.
Diamond Tightness
The size and shape of your pocket’s diamonds also impacts tension distribution. Wider diamonds naturally provide more hold and flexibility.
Tightening diamonds concentrates tension for faster releases, while enlarging them adds adjustability. Optimizing diamond geometry gives you more tuning control.
Combine diamond layout with balanced string and sidewall tension to really take charge of your pocket’s performance.
Prevent Hot Spots
While overall tightness ranges, be vigilant about preventing “hot spots” from uneven stringing. These pressure points restrict ball control.
Carefully tie and anchor strings to keep even spacing and tension across the pocket matrix. Skip holes or use knots if bindings bunch up.
Test pocket tension balance by pressing across the mesh face. Eliminate any concentrated tight or loose spots for buttery smoothness.
Consider Materials
The inherent properties of your mesh and strings also influence tensioning capability. Materials like waxed mesh and laces offer more friction control over nylons.
Stiff mesh types also maintain structure better when cranked down tight. Use material characteristics to your advantage when building pocket tension.

Common Mistakes To Avoid With DIY Lacrosse Stringing
Stringing up your own lacrosse stick can be immensely rewarding. But without proper technique, it’s easy to end up with a sloppy inconsistent pocket that hinders your game.
From uneven diamond rows to poor knot placement, beginner mistakes derail even the best mesh’s performance. Learn what pitfalls to avoid with these DIY lacrosse stringing tips.
With focus and precision, you can engineer a high-performance pocket all on your own. Let’s break down the keys to pocket success this season.
Inconsistent Diamond Sizing
Uneven diamond rows lead to irregular ball placement and feel. Mark measurements on the head to keep rows consistent when stringing.
Start wide at the scoop, incrementally downsizing towards the throat. Smooth, symmetrical diamonds center the pocket’s sweet spot.
Unbalanced String Tension
Varied string tension creates pressure points restricting feel. Consciously tie uniform knots across diamonds to distribute tension evenly.
Avoid cinching too tight on the bottom row. Work any added tension mid-pocket and up for balance.
Poor Shooting String Placement
Shooters control release precision, but placed wrong can choke off ball motion. Keep shooting strings low-mid pocket for ideal control.
Double shooters with even lacing maximize consistency across different release angles. Anchor knots tidy.
Neglecting Sidewall Tension
Sidewall strings dictate overall pocket structure, but are often overlooked. Create sidewalls first for support, then fill diamonds.
Tension sidewalls tighter at the base, relaxing up the head for better hold. Coordinate with diamond tension.
Insufficient Shape Locking
Without reinforcement, even tight knots eventually loosen over time. Use waxed mesh or ShapeLock coatings to stiffen strands.
This locks in diamonds, shooters, and sidewalls through months of hardcore usage for unbeatable longevity.

Maintaining Your Mesh Pocket Over Time
Nothing beats the feel of a perfectly broken-in lacrosse pocket. But after months of play, even the best meshes lose their edge. Keeping your pocket crisp as the season wears on takes pro maintenance.
From protecting diamond structure to preventing debris buildup, simple habits extend the life of your stringing. Dial in consistent performance from game one through playoffs with these mesh care tips.
Let’s walk through the keys to maintaining peak pocket performance all year long.
Retighten Knots
Even tightly-pulled knots work loose over time. Frequently check for sagging diamonds or shooters as you play.
Keep a spool of sidewall string handy in your bag. Retighten knots as needed to restore tautness across the pocket matrix.
Protect From Moisture
Exposure to rain or sweat weakens mesh over time. Use water-repellent coatings and keep your stick dry when not in use.
If soaking does occur, gently reshape diamonds by hand and air dry fully before playing to prevent sagging.
Clean Out Debris
Dirt, grass, and ball fuzz gradually restrict pocket movement if not removed. Fully clean your mesh every few weeks of play.
Disassemble shooting strings and soak the pocket in mild detergent, scrubbing gently. Rinse and air dry before reassembling.
Shape Retention Products
Specialty coatings help strengthen strands against stretching and abuse. Rewax mesh frequently or use polymers like StringKing ShapeLock.
These reinforcements keep your pocket geometry locked in by stiffening knots and diamonds through months of play.
Avoid Over-Tightening
It’s tempting to really crank knots down tight, but this strains mesh over time. Tie knots snug initially, then readjust periodically.
Excessive tension weakens strands and restricts pocket feel. Find the ideal responsive tautness for your game.
Replace Shooting Strings
Shooting strings handle the most wear. Swap out old nylons for fresh matching when fraying or performance drops.
Reinstall shooting strings in the same lacing pattern to maintain your ideal release point.
